Theresa Ann Moore - Buttercup

My brown cat Buttercup has always managed.
She is what some would call very disadvantaged.
She has a birth defect; her back legs do not function.
Her oddity could be considered a serious malfunction.

She has a soft gentle meow and a pleasant disposition.
She has learned to compensate and has lots of ambition.
Her size is small, but her front legs are super strong,
She is not stationary; she easily pulls herself along.

She does not need an elevator; her goal is achieving.
She receives many double takes from the disbelieving.
When it is time to descend down the steep stairway…
Watch your step while she leads ahead all the way.

With perfect balance she does a paw stand to behold.
She is like an Olympic gymnast as she captures the gold.
It is a masterful technique that displays excellence and poise.
Don’t hold back; give Buttercup some hand clapping noise.
